The probability that the first spin lands on blue = 2/8 = ¼
The probability that the second spin lands on gray = 6/8 = ¾
The probability that the first spin lands on blue and the second spin lands on gray is
(¼)(¾) = 3/16
These events are independent, so you can just multiply the probabilities
